device_google_gs101/conf
Minchan Kim 637041f47e init.gs101.rc: dump page_pinner information into bugreport
Dump page_pinner information into dumpstate_board.txt.
It helps to find vulnerable place of CMA failure.

Page pinned ts 13 us count 0
PFN 10292273 Block 10051 type CMA Flags 0x8000000000080024(uptodate|active|swapbacked)
 try_grab_page+0x168/0x17c
 follow_page_pte+0x2e4/0x4c8
 follow_pmd_mask+0x180/0x498
 __get_user_pages+0x1a0/0x42c
 __get_user_pages_remote+0xa4/0x28c
 get_user_pages_remote+0x20/0x48
 copy_strings+0x188/0x2ac
 do_execveat_common+0x278/0x300
 __arm64_sys_execve+0x44/0x5c
 el0_svc_common+0xa4/0x180
 do_el0_svc+0x28/0x88
 el0_svc+0x14/0x24
 el0_sync_handler+0x88/0xec
 el0_sync+0x19c/0x1c0

Page pinned ts 2 us count 0
PFN 10436170 Block 10191 type CMA Flags 0x8000000000080026(referenced|uptodate|active|swapbacked)
 try_grab_page+0x168/0x17c
 follow_page_pte+0x2e4/0x4c8
 follow_pmd_mask+0x180/0x498
 __get_user_pages+0x1a0/0x42c
 __get_user_pages_remote+0xa4/0x28c
 get_user_pages_remote+0x20/0x48
 copy_strings+0x188/0x2ac
 do_execveat_common+0x290/0x300
 __arm64_sys_execve+0x44/0x5c
 el0_svc_common+0xa4/0x180
 do_el0_svc+0x28/0x88
 el0_svc+0x14/0x24
 el0_sync_handler+0x88/0xec
 el0_sync+0x19c/0x1c0

Bug: 187552095
Test: adb bugreport <zip> and confirmed it contains page_pinner
      information.

Signed-off-by: Minchan Kim <minchan@google.com>
Change-Id: I59bd41ad9e06cab0348ce85059f73d0796632868
2021-05-17 18:22:16 +00:00
..
egl.cfg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
fstab.gs101 gs101: set readahead_size_kb=128 to system and data 2021-04-09 17:45:42 +00:00
fstab.persist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
fstab.postinstall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
init.aoc.daemon.rc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
init.aoc.nodaemon.rc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
init.debug.rc bthal: Bluetooth owns its logbuffer device nodes 2021-05-12 07:06:43 +00:00
init.exynos.nanohub.rc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
init.factory.rc do not mount the debugfs on user builds 2021-04-30 00:56:07 +00:00
init.gs101.rc init.gs101.rc: dump page_pinner information into bugreport 2021-05-17 18:22:16 +00:00
init.gs101.usb.rc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
init.recovery.device.rc gs101: recovery: Set sys.usb.controller for UDC configuration 2021-04-11 08:31:24 +00:00
recovery.wipe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
soundtrigger_conf.h Move slider into gs101 and <device> 2021-03-06 16:31:12 +08:00
ueventd.gs101.rc gs101: import audio_amcs_ext library 2021-04-28 08:50:40 +00:00